Output 0328898f12803751cddc1f7e50f169ab0c79e3cea6557ed5d6a61830e2869f32:0

value
15083990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ec838ef58bd355c940a9698eb4a42727b865bb44 OP_EQUAL
address
MVTjJYQynVd3zA8couWsCG71amNwPueRhq
transaction
0328898f12803751cddc1f7e50f169ab0c79e3cea6557ed5d6a61830e2869f32
spent
true